WebThe formula for calculating an RC low pass filter is: V o u t V i n = 1 1 + ( ω C R) 2. Here, V i n stands for the input voltage and V o u t for the output voltage. The ω is the angular frequency, ie the product of 2 ⋅ π ⋅ f (frequency). C is the capacitance of the capacitor and R is the ohmic resistance. WebThe lowpass function in Signal Processing Toolbox™ is particularly useful to quickly filter signals. You can use designfilt and other algorithm-specific ( butter, fir1) functions when more control is required on parameters such as filter type, filter order, and attenuation.
